About Nutfield House
Nutfield House is a mid-terrace house in Filton, Bristol, Bristol (BS34 7LJ). It has a recorded floor area of 53 m² (around 570 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(September 2015) shows a C (score 70). When first surveyed in January 2014 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Good to Very Good; while lighting dropped from Poor to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 90). The latest certificate is from September 2015,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
